Upgrading WIN 98 SE to XP. P3 500, 512 RAM, Ultra TNT2 Graphics. STOP error on upgrade re: "BIOS not ACPI compliant" Suggests pressing F7 at some stage but that option never arrives. MSOFT site no use re: solving problem.
Any ideas?

Sounds like you need to upgrade your BIOS. Go to the motherboard's website. They should have sufficient information there to allow you to do the upgrade.
